1. Move Free Ultra Benefits for Stiffness and Easier Movement
The benefit most users are looking for is easier movement in the morning and climbing stairs without that locked feeling. In a 180-day clinical trial on people with knee osteoarthritis, 40 mg of UC-II a day produced a meaningful improvement in the WOMAC score for pain, stiffness, and physical function compared with placebo. Participants also reported better overall joint comfort during daily activities.
2. Cartilage Support From UC-II Collagen
Among the Move Free Ultra benefits, cartilage protection is the most important. Cartilage is the cushion that protects the ends of your bones, and it is made mostly of type II collagen. UC-II works through oral tolerance, a process that calms the immune response against the body’s own collagen, which helps slow cartilage breakdown over time. This mechanism explains why a small 40 mg dose is enough, compared with the grams of hydrolysed collagen found in powders.
3. Joint Lubrication From Hyaluronic Acid
Hyaluronic acid is a key part of synovial fluid, the liquid that reduces friction between bones and absorbs shock while you walk or run. As we age, both the amount and the viscosity of this fluid decline. One of the practical Move Free Ultra benefits is that it supplies this ingredient orally, without the need for joint injections.
4. Bone Support From Boron
The Move Free Ultra benefits extend to bone. Boron helps the body make better use of calcium, magnesium, and vitamin D, and research links it with improved bone density and lower calcium loss in urine. Each tablet provides 5 mg of boron, which sits comfortably within the safe range for adults. Strong bone around the joint matters just as much as healthy cartilage inside it.

6. Suitable for People With Shellfish Allergies
Another of the Move Free Ultra benefits is allergy safety. Most glucosamine supplements are extracted from shrimp and crab shells, which rules them out for anyone with a seafood allergy. The Triple Action formula contains no glucosamine, no chondroitin, and no shellfish. It does contain collagen from chicken cartilage, however, so it is not suitable for people with a chicken allergy.

What the Supplement Cannot Do
The Move Free Ultra benefits have limits. It will not rebuild cartilage that has already worn away, it does not replace prescribed pain relief during a flare-up, and it cannot substitute for weight loss and muscle strengthening. The real value appears when you combine it with an active lifestyle and a diet rich in protein, vitamin C, and omega-3 fatty acids.
